Enhabit (EHAB) Cost of Revenue (2021 - 2025)
Enhabit (EHAB) has disclosed Cost of Revenue for 5 consecutive years, with $138.7 million as the latest value for Q4 2025.
- For Q4 2025, Cost of Revenue rose 4.21% year-over-year to $138.7 million; the TTM value through Dec 2025 reached $540.2 million, up 1.77%, while the annual FY2025 figure was $540.2 million, 1.77% up from the prior year.
- Cost of Revenue hit $138.7 million in Q4 2025 for Enhabit, up from $135.8 million in the prior quarter.
- Across five years, Cost of Revenue topped out at $138.7 million in Q4 2025 and bottomed at $128.5 million in Q4 2021.
- Average Cost of Revenue over 5 years is $132.7 million, with a median of $132.6 million recorded in 2023.
- On a YoY basis, Cost of Revenue climbed as much as 4.21% in 2025 and fell as far as 2.98% in 2025.
- Enhabit's Cost of Revenue stood at $128.5 million in 2021, then increased by 3.74% to $133.3 million in 2022, then rose by 0.15% to $133.5 million in 2023, then decreased by 0.3% to $133.1 million in 2024, then grew by 4.21% to $138.7 million in 2025.
